Dr. Stephanie Scott is a licensed mental health counselor with over 20 years of experience in individual, group, couple, and family therapy. She specializes in trauma recovery, anxiety and mood disorders, and relationships. Dr. Scott utilizes a holistic and integrative approach to therapy, drawing heavily from CBT, DBT, psychodynamic, and systems disciplines. Her style is authentic and supportive, as she strives to facilitate each client’s efforts to become the best version of themselves. She earned her Master’s in Social Work from Kean University and holds a Bachelor’s degree from Rutgers, The State University of New Jersey.

What should a new client know about working with you?

DBT Group This group will help you face challenges commonly associated with BPD, depression, bipolar disorder, and PTSD. Are you ready to build happier relationships and experience better mental health & wellbeing? Dr. Scott’s groups focus on transformation of negative thoughts and beliefs into positivity, intentionality, and mindfulness in a warm and encouraging environment. Discover how to view yourself and the world through a new lens in order to regulate your emotions and regain control of your life through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T). Experience the freedom of navigating pain, challenges, negative emotions, stress, and conflict in healthier ways for the purpose of greater self-awareness and improved wellbeing.

What is your typical process for working with clients?

After booking a group therapy time via Zocdoc, you'll receive an email with Grouport's sign up form. Please fill this out so that they can better assess your mental health needs and assure you're joining the right group for you. You'll schedule a free quick consultation with one of Grouport's clinical coordinators and then will be ready to join your weekly group therapy sessions. The sessions will be held virtually for 60 once a week, with a group of up to 12 people going through similar mental health experiences. You're going to love the safe, supportive setting you'll experience in every group therapy session. Get ready to learn from others in a community of people who care about your progress.
